abstract | [PROBLEMS] To contain a sufficient amount of a colorant and to be easily fixed on a recording medium in a low temperature region (low temperature fixing property), durability, and storage property (heat resistant storage property, long-term storage property, etc.). To provide excellent toner. The toner of the present invention is a toner containing a large number of toner particles, and the toner particles have a core region and a shell region covering the outer periphery of the core region and having a composition different from that of the core region. The core region and the shell region are each composed of a material containing a colorant and a resin, and the concentration of the colorant in the core region is C C [wt%], and the coloring in the shell region is When the concentration of the agent is C S [wt%], the relationship C C > C S is satisfied. The colorant concentration C C in the core region is preferably 6.0 to 22.0 wt%, and the colorant concentration C S in the shell region is 0.5 to 6.5 wt%. preferable. [Selection figure] None |
